What is Crazy Time?At its core, Crazy Time is a live dealer game show developed around a massive, vertically mounted 52-segment wheel. Hosted by charming speakers in a vibrant, carnival-themed studio, the game is transmitted in high-definition with augmented truth components perfectly woven into the gameplay.
The main goal is easy: gamers position bets on which segment the wheel will stop on. However, the inclusion of a Top Slot multiplier in every single round-- along with 4 extremely various perk games-- elevates it far beyond a standard wheel-of-fortune game.
Video game Overview at a Glance Function Detail Designer Advancement Gaming Video game Type Live Dealer/ Game Show Wheel Segments 52 Bonus offer Rounds Money Hunt, Pachinko, Coin Flip, Crazy Time Maximum Multiplier As much as 20,000 x Go Back To Player (RTP) Varies by bet type (approx. 94.33% to 96.08%) Understanding the Wheel SegmentsThe 52-segment wheel is divided into numbers and bonus offer video games. The numbers pay even money or better, while the perk signs give players entry into the game's heading acts.
Here is how the wheel is dispersed:
Number 1: 21 sections (Pays 1:1) Number 2: 13 segments (Pays 2:1) Number 5: 7 sections (Pays 5:1) Number 10: 4 sections (Pays 10:1) Coin Flip: 4 sectors Pachinko: 2 sectors Money Hunt: 2 segments Crazy Time: 1 sector The Top Slot FeatureBefore every spin of the primary wheel, a two-reel mini slot machine located straight above the wheel spins concurrently.
Reel 1 displays a bet spot (either a number or a bonus offer game). Reel 2 display screens a multiplier (ranging from 2x approximately 50x).If the bet spot and the multiplier align horizontally, that multiplier is used to the matching segment on the main wheel for that round. If the wheel lands on that section, all wins for that bet are multiplied accordingly, setting the stage for huge payments.
Dive Into the Four Bonus RoundsThe real magic-- and volatility-- of Crazy Time depends on its 4 interactive benefit rounds. These games transportation gamers out of the studio by means of CGI and offer the game's most significant win capacity.

Motivated by Bitz the standard Japanese arcade video game, Pachinko features a big physical wall filled with pegs.
How it works: The host drops a puck from the top of the board. It bounces arbitrarily down through the pegs till it lands in one of a number of multiplier slots at the bottom. The "Double" Feature: If the puck lands in a "DOUBLE" slot, all multipliers at the bottom of the board double, and the puck is dropped again for a possibility at even bigger rewards.3. Cash HuntMoney Hunt is an interactive shooting gallery video game provided on an enormous screen with 108 random multipliers concealed behind various symbols (like a cactus, a target, or a chef's hat).
How it works: Players utilize an on-screen cannon to intend and shoot at a symbol of their choice before the countdown timer ends. When the timer ends, all gamers expose the multiplier concealed behind their selected target. (Note: In automated play, the video game chooses a target for the player).4. Crazy TimeThe supreme perk round and the hardest to set off. The host opens a red door, leading players into a surreal, brightly colored virtual world including an enormous, 64-segment wheel.
How it works: Players need to pick among three flappers (Green, Blue, or Yellow). The host spins the wheel, and whichever multiplier the chosen flapper indicate when the wheel stops is awarded to the player. The "Double" and "Triple" segments: Just like Pachinko, if the wheel stops on a "DOUBLE" or "TRIPLE" segment, all multipliers on the wheel increase appropriately, and the wheel is spun again. This is where the optimum 20,000 x multiplier can be attained. Basic Strategies for Crazy TimeWhile Crazy Time is a video game of pure possibility determined by a random number generator (RNG) and physical wheel physics, gamers frequently utilize betting techniques to handle risk and extend their playtime.
The Cover-All Strategy: Betting on all or the majority of the sections (numbers and reward games) guarantees you seldom miss out on a spin, though the cost of covering the board can outweigh the smaller payments. Benefit Chasing: Focusing exclusively on the bonus rounds (Coin Flip, Pachinko, Cash Hunt, and Crazy Time). This is a high-risk, high-reward method given that perk rounds happen on just 9 of the 52 sectors. Analytical Betting: Relying on the game's history tracker. Some players like to wager on sectors that have not hit in a very long time (the "hot/cold" fallacy), though previous spins statistically have no bearing on future outcomes.Crazy Time has actually rightfully earned its credibility as a leader in live dealership home entertainment.
